Sabrina Carpenter Is Living La Dolce Vita—With Vacation Style to Match

Following the globe-spanning Short n’ Sweet tour and ahead of her forthcoming album, Man’s Best FriendSabrina Carpenter is on a well-deserved vacation. The singer jetted off to Italy, where—to nobody’s surprise—she brought a fabulous, La Dolce Vita-inspired wardrobe to match.

For an itinerary that consisted of lounging on balconies, drinking goblet-sized spritzes, eating bowls of pasta, and petting stray cats, Carpenter brought along whimsical summer staples: minidresses, bikinis, bloomers, and matching sets galore. Like her tour wardrobe, the singer embraced a delicate color palette, mainly sticking to white, baby pink, and butter yellow, but every so often she punctuated her pastels with sporadic splashes of black and red.

Lightweight pieces were central to Carpenter’s Euro summer wardrobe. (Because, when forgoing air conditioning…) See: the open knit off-the-shoulder long-sleeve she wore over a polka-dot bikini top, and the semi-sheer black and white minidress she paired with a black newsboy cap.

It goes without saying that Carpenter packed some enviable pieces—namely, the pink and white Versace halterneck with the matching sarong skirt, as well as the dark green Bottega Veneta Parachute bag—but much of her packing list is actually budget-friendly. In one photo, she posed against a tree in a white midriff-baring bra top with a ruffled neckline and elbow-length sleeves, which she wore with a pair of low-slung cotton lace-trimmed bloomers from Bluepyjamas. Another snap sees her leaning over a balcony in a white Free People eyelet halter top and matching capris.

Whether or not you’ve got a trip to Italy in the books, take some cues from Sabrina Carpenter for your summer style: pastels and airy clothes are the way to go. Because, remember, not even pop stars are immune to the heat.
